There was a survey of marine life around Plum Island - known to many of you as an Animal Research Facility - just East of Orient Point. The island is in Southold Town as in FIsher's Island. The survey was just published and it is enthusiastic in praise for the condition of marine life there.
I don''t know how they did the survey but they used divers. The swift currents, dangerous rocks and lack of a meaningful slack water make it a challenging place to dive. You I can read the report here (I Hope).

Plum Island marine survey finds abundance of animal, plant life - The Suffolk Times
The waters surrounding Plum Island, one of the more mysterious areas in New York State, are a little less of a mystery now. A team of divers and marine scientists conducted what has been described as a first-of-its-kind marine survey of the underwater habitats around Plum Island. They found...
